Procedural Memory
A type of long-term memory that enables people to perform tasks without consciously thinking about them, such as riding a bicycle.
Implicit Memory
A type of memory in which previous experiences aid in the performance of a task without conscious awareness of these previous experiences.
Acrostic Method
A mnemonic device that makes use of the first letters of words in a phrase or list to create a new word or phrase.
Method of Loci
A mnemonic technique where information is visualized within familiar spatial locations to improve recall.
